Cheapest Available Iron Horse 2 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it Iron Horse of Dallas, TX is the Two Bedroom Model starting from $975 at Acacia Apartment Homes.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Iron Horse is currently $1,833.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Iron Horse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Iron Horse with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Iron Horse is at Acacia Apartment Homes listed at $975.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Iron Horse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Iron Horse is $1,833.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Iron Horse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Iron Horse is a 1,321 square feet unit starting from $1,494 at Parkwyn Townhomes.

What is the average size for Iron Horse 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Iron Horse is currently 1,043 sq ft.
